Output f8663437897221697cc893a0c62eb353760da90f25887977964ebeaa4655d37c:9

value
278960174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1e97f8a99438f0d49c4085f998120c30e116e1 OP_EQUAL
address
3Cv1gpduUVnrVbz4wy6JUdwvKX27ukCGXQ
transaction
f8663437897221697cc893a0c62eb353760da90f25887977964ebeaa4655d37c
confirmations
87424
spent
true